About this episode

Mid-west princess and pop megastar Chappell Roan says some fan behavior is ‘abusive’, bordering on ‘harassment’, and ‘weird’.

In a series of TikToks posted to her account, the singer has outlined her immense discomfort at the behaviors of fans approaching her on the street, demanding pictures and also physical contact like hugs.

The posts have started a firestorm of debate online, with some praising her for her vulnerability and honesty during the highest moment in her career so far, while others say this level of interest is the cost of fame – that part of the deal of huge success is fans following you on the street and asking for a photo.

Do celebrities experiencing worldwide fame, and earning massive wealth from their fans, owe those fans anything? And are these ‘parasocial’ relationships between fans and famous people getting worse? 

Dr Veronica Lamarche is a social psychologist and relationships researcher at the University of Essex. She joins Bension Siebert on this episode of The Briefing to explore what’s going on with the fans of Chappell Roan.
